Output 6ae2b8dd99a81ef63d086b706161d86fac4aff6346fd33c20a21f289a5f7692e:1

value
1020295
script pubkey
OP_HASH160 OP_PUSHBYTES_20 454f056959bd197ef021b68356b466bf64f0400f OP_EQUAL
address
381VDGKp3yuS8C2YydnY68iBnj8ZWnyGpx
transaction
6ae2b8dd99a81ef63d086b706161d86fac4aff6346fd33c20a21f289a5f7692e
confirmations
381952
spent
true